Volleyball Preview: Basalt Longhorns vs. Roaring Fork Rams
Basalt is 8-2 against Roaring Fork since April of 2021, and they'll have a chance to extend that success on Tuesday. The Basalt Longhorns will look to defend their home court against the Roaring Fork Rams at 6:30 p.m. Both come into the game b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
Having struggled with six defeats in a row, Basalt finally turned things around against Coal Ridge on Thursday. They walked away with a 3-1 victory over the Titans.
Basalt had a slow start but a hot finish: after dropping the first set, they turned around to win the next three. The match finished with set scores of 22-25, 25-20, 25-22, 25-21.
Meanwhile, Roaring Fork posted their biggest win since August 28th on Thursday. They were the clear victor by a 3-0 margin over Moffat County.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Rams.
Roaring Fork never let Moffat County on the board, but things got pretty close in the third set.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-20, 25-18, 25-23.
Basalt's victory ended a four-game drought at home and bumped them up to 3-7. As for Roaring Fork, their win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 5-9.
Basalt beat Roaring Fork 3-1 in their previous meeting back in September. Will Basalt repeat their success, or does Roaring Fork have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
